When assessing air conditioning options for small offices, installation costs play a crucial role in decision-making. Window air conditioners generally offer a more budget-friendly solution, with lower upfront costs compared to central systems or split installations. These units can often be purchased and installed by the user, which further reduces labour expenses. In contrast, more complex systems like ducted air conditioning require professional installation, leading to significantly higher initial expenses due to both material and labour costs.
While the low installation cost of window air conditioning units is attractive, it’s essential to consider the overall budget implications. While they may save money upfront, ongoing energy consumption can be higher than more energy-efficient systems, particularly in larger or poorly insulated spaces. Conversely, investing in a more expensive system initially can lead to savings in energy efficiency over time. This balance between installation expenses and long-term savings should inform any purchasing decisions for small office cooling solutions.

Each air conditioning system has unique maintenance necessities that can affect long-term performance. Window units typically require less frequent upkeep due to their simpler design. Regular cleaning of filters and the exterior is often sufficient to keep these units running smoothly. More complex systems, such as split or ducted air conditioning, tend to demand a more rigorous maintenance schedule. These systems may require professional servicing at least once a year to ensure that all components function optimally and to prevent potential issues that could arise from lack of care.
The choice of system impacts not just immediate operation but future maintenance costs as well. While window air conditioning units can be more affordable in terms of servicing, their limited lifespan might necessitate earlier replacements compared to more robust systems. On the other hand, investing in a higher-end system often means higher initial costs, but this can be offset by reduced maintenance demands over time. Understanding these differences helps in making a more informed choice based on the specific needs of a small office environment.
Regular maintenance plays a crucial role in extending the lifespan of any air conditioning system. For window units, tasks such as cleaning or replacing filters, clearing drain lines, and checking for signs of wear can often be handled by the user. They require less frequent specialist attention compared to central systems, which often necessitate professional servicing at least once a year to ensure the overall system runs efficiently.
In contrast, ducted systems involve a more complex maintenance routine. Routine inspections for duct leaks and cleaning within the duct work are vital to maintain optimal air quality and efficiency. This can lead to higher ongoing costs due to the need for specialised technicians. Each system brings its own maintenance challenges which should be carefully considered when assessing overall long-term investment in air conditioning for small office spaces.
When evaluating air conditioning options, noise levels play a significant role in determining the right system for a small office. Window units generally produce more noise due to their design, which often includes a compressor and fan unit situated outside the window frame. This can be disruptive in a quiet work environment, making concentration difficult for employees. In contrast, split systems offer quieter operation since the compressor is located outside, leaving only a minimal indoor unit, resulting in a more tranquil setting.
Ducted air conditioning systems provide the quietest operation while maintaining consistent airflow throughout the space. These systems use ducts and vents to distribute air, which minimizes noise levels significantly compared to other types. However, their installation process can involve more extensive work and may lead to higher costs. Businesses looking for a balance between efficient cooling and minimal noise should consider these factors carefully when selecting an air conditioning solution.
